What to check before choosing a pre-war building near the B17 bus in Crown Heights

  • Confirm the building is truly pre-war (built before 1947) and ask for recent updates to systems like heat, hot water, and roof/waterproofing.
  • Check the unit’s details that can vary within older buildings: windows (noise/light), ceiling height, layout, and whether any renovations were done.
  • Verify current costs beyond the rent: ask what’s due at lease signing (deposit, broker fee if applicable) and what utilities are included.
  • If you care about transit convenience, confirm the exact walk time to the B17 stops from the specific entrance you’d use.
  • Use the rated-building notes and any tenant Q&A to see recurring patterns, then validate them directly with the building during your tour.
